Overcoming Space Issues in Small KitchensSince compact cooking areas can present significant space issues, creative approaches can expand every inch of space. Using vertical areas is essential; mounted storage units can store cookware and utensils, clearing counter space. Metal strips for knives and spice jars can also declutter surfaces while preserving essential items within reach. Additionally, adding multi-functional furniture, such as an island with built-in storage, boosts both utility and organization.The interior of cabinet doors serves as an ideal location for mounting pot lids or small baskets, thus creating extra storage space without taking up precious floor area. Enhancement of storage is achievable when drawer dividers keep utensils organized and readily available.Adding pull-out shelves can even transform deep cabinets into easily accessible areas. Through implementing these smart solutions, homeowners can design a kitchen that is not only visually appealing but also highly efficient, allowing for a seamless cooking experience.Optimized Work TriangleCreating an functional kitchen requires more than just smart storage solutions; the arrangement has a vital part in performance. Central to this plan is the work triangle, which connects the three main areas: the stove, sink, and refrigerator. This triangle setup reduces movement and improves workflow, allowing for seamless meal preparation. Ideally, each leg of the triangle should be between 4 to 9 feet, creating a balance that prevents congestion. Additionally, the triangle should not be obstructed by cabinets or islands, guaranteeing easy access to all zones. By prioritizing the work triangle in kitchen design, homeowners can optimize their cooking space, making it not only functional but also enjoyable to use.

Utilizing these elements can generate a cohesive kitchen design that withstands the passage of time, making it an pleasant area for kitchen experimentation and shared family moments alike.Budget Tips for Your Kitchen Redesign ProjectDesigning a gorgeous kitchen using long-lasting materials often requires careful financial planning. To start, homeowners should establish a realistic budget that encompasses all elements of the renovation, such as materials, labor, and unforeseen expenses. It is recommended to set aside 10-20% of the total budget for contingencies, guaranteeing adaptability for unexpected costs.Evaluating rates from multiple suppliers can uncover the best deals, while highlighting essential features helps keep focus. Opting for moderate materials can create harmony between standard and expenditure, offering for aesthetic appeal without overspending.Homeowners should also consider DIY options for certain tasks, including applying paint or mounting fixtures, to reduce labor costs. Additionally, investigating funding alternatives, such as home equity lines of credit or unsecured personal loans, can offer required capital while keeping a manageable payment schedule.
